¿Cómo saber cuándo se ha sincronizado el time con el server NTP en Mac OS X Lion?

Sé que se ha formulado una pregunta similar al superusuario .

Pero traté de grep para "restablecer el time" en mi /var/log/system.log y no puedo encontrar ninguna instancia de la misma. De hecho, incluso busqué en las ocho copys archivadas de system.log ( system.log.0.bz2 través de system.log.7.bz2 ). Todo lo que encontré cuando grep'ing para la palabra "ntpd" son líneas como estas:

 Feb 20 10:17:16 caspar ntpd[44498]: proto: precision = 1.000 usec Feb 20 12:27:21 caspar ntpd[44625]: proto: precision = 1.000 usec Feb 20 18:31:53 caspar ntpd[44625]: bind(28) AF_INET6 > <censonetworking IPv6> flags 0x11 failed: Can't assign requested address Feb 20 18:31:53 caspar ntpd[44625]: unable to create socket on en0 (7) for <censonetworking IPv6> 

Actualización # 1

Siguiendo la sugerencia de @ Raolin, ahora veo líneas como esta en /tmp/ntpd.log :

 21 Feb 19:30:52 ntpd[2328]: DNS time.asia.apple.com. ttl 1900 21 Feb 19:30:52 ntpd[2328]: DNS time.asia.apple.com. minpoll 9 21 Feb 19:30:52 ntpd[2328]: DNS time.asia.apple.com. maxpoll 12 21 Feb 19:30:52 ntpd[2328]: DNS time.asia.apple.com. +iburst 21 Feb 20:02:32 ntpd[2328]: DNS time.asia.apple.com. ttl 4013 21 Feb 21:09:24 ntpd[2328]: DNS time.asia.apple.com. ttl 3507 

No estoy seguro si las líneas que contienen 'ttl' significan que está tratando de sincronizar.

  • NTP no actualiza al time del sistema en macOS
  • ¿Cómo puedo mantener el reloj de mi sistema sincronizado bajo Mavericks?
  • Cómo get la deriva exacta de NTP en OS X
  • ¿Es posible reiniciar el timer en un iPhone deshabilitado sin Wi-Fi o celular?
  • synchronization de time de iPhone, operador de telefonía mobile contra NTP
  • ¿Cómo puedo saber si mi Mac está actualizando el reloj correctamente?
  • La hora y la date no se actualizarán en Mac
  • ¿Cómo adquieren iPhones la date y la hora?
  • One Solution collect form web for “¿Cómo saber cuándo se ha sincronizado el time con el server NTP en Mac OS X Lion?”

    No estoy seguro de si hay algún post de logging por defecto, tampoco pude encontrar ninguno.

    Una posible solución es simplemente habilitar el logging. Puedes editar:

     /usr/libexec/ntpd-wrapper 

    Y agrega esto (o algo similar):

     -l /tmp/ntpd.log 

    A la línea exec /usr/sbin/ntpd en el script (la última línea). A continuación, elimine el process ntpd (se reiniciará automáticamente) o reinicie.

    El logging resultante se ve así:

     ntpd[10728]: ntpd 4.2.8p6@1.3265 Fri Feb 5 17:38:17 UTC 2016 (124~824): Starting ntpd[10728]: Command line: /usr/sbin/ntpd -c /private/etc/ntp-restrict.conf -n -g -p /var/run/ntpd.pid -f /var/db/ntp.drift -l /tmp/ntpd.log ntpd[10728]: proto: precision = 1.000 usec (-20) ntpd[10728]: proto: fuzz beneath 0.083 usec ntpd[10728]: Listen and drop on 0 v6wildcard [::]:123 ... ntpd[10728]: drift PPM:0.000 -> -37.418 ntpd[10728]: peer time.asia.apple.com. @ 17.253.66.125 ntpd[10728]: sample offset +0.000000 s @ 17.253.66.125 ntpd[10728]: sample offset -0.000569 s @ 17.253.66.125 ntpd[10728]: sample offset -0.000518 s @ 17.253.66.125 
    Loving Apple Products like poisoning (iPhone, iPad, iMac, Macbook, iWatch).